Dragons Down Fairfield in Opener of Market Street Challenge
11/17/2023 9:39:00 PM | Men's Basketball
PHILADELPHIA – Drexel opened up a big first half lead and defeated Fairfield, 65-47, on Friday night at the Daskalakis Athletic Center. It was the opening game of the Market Street Challenge.
Amari Williams led the Dragons with 13 points and 13 rebounds. It was his second double-double of the season and the 18th of his career. Jamie Bergens added 10 points as the Dragons got contributions from their entire team as they evened their record at 2-2.
Drexel began the game with its best half of the young season. The Dragons went 14-for-27 from the floor and held a 19-point lead at intermission. The Stags weren't able to get within 15 points the rest of the night. Drexel held the potent Stags' offense to just 30 percent shooting. Fairfield missed its first eight 3-point attempts before Brycen Goodine made two late 3-pointers. Nine Dragons had at least one point in the first half. Bergens, who banked a 3-pointer as time expired in the half, led the way with eight points off the bench.
Lamar Oden, Jr. snared 10 rebounds as the Dragons outrebounded the Stags by 16. Garfield Turner added nine points and was perfect from the floor (4-for-4). The Drexel defense had another strong performance as they held Fairfield to just 33 percent in the game. The Stags entered the game averaging just under 13 3-pointer and 81 points per game, but were just 4-for-17 from behind the arc.
Fairfield was led by Goodine who finished with 15 points. Caleb Fields, who made three 3-pointers, added 11 points.
Drexel will play its final game of the Market Street Challenge on Sunday at 2 p.m. against Queens (N.C.). Fairfield and Queens will play at the DAC on Saturday evening at 6 p.m. in the second game of the event.
